My rears were stuck in place (top fixing) at the rear. You'll need a small pry bar and some penetrating fluid to soak the top moulding before prying it out.

I had an air block in mine a few years ago, it was my diesel one after a new water pump. It was just an air block, once I had cleared it, it was fine. Had a 4.6HSE and a 2.5DT from 2008 until 2016, lots of frights with Google searches pointing to repair costs equalling the value of a small house over those eight years. What did I buy in the end? About twelve airsprings, one steering box lower seal, 46 brake pads, twelve tyres, 16 brake disks, 2 radiators, two water pumps (a pump with a metal impeller and a genuine pump to put the impeller on), one engine oil cooler, one transmission oil cooler, two front propshafts, one draglink, twenty bushes, two antiroll bar links, two fuel pumps, four oil filters and four air filters (I know, should've been at least 16), grease, vaseline plus a few pints of preventative K Seal. That's it for sixteen Range Rover years of driving (two Range Rovers for 8 years). They were the cheapest cars I ever had and regret selling them.
